The General Commercial District is intended
to provide a central area for shopping, service, office and entertainment
establishments to service the needs of the entire community and the
surrounding area. The uses permitted in this district should be of
such character as to provide for comparative shopping needs, service
and repair needs, specialized commercial activities and those establishments
which cater primarily to the motoring public. The location of such
areas should be such that stores and commercial activities can be
grouped together in an attractive and convenient manner at locations
that will not infringe on residential areas. It is also essential
that areas for this district have excellent vehicular accessibility
on major thoroughfares that service the community and surrounding
area.

R. Recreational beekeeping, provided that:
[Added 4-10-2012 by Ord.
No. 2012-04]
(1) Hives may only be placed or situated on a side yard or a rear yard,
shall be at least 25 feet from the nearest property line and shall
be at least 50 feet from the nearest primary structure which is located
on an adjacent or adjoining property.
(2) A source of water, either natural or artificial, shall be located
on the property where the hive or hives are located. The water source
or combination of water sources shall have a surface area of at least
10 square feet and shall be at least 10 feet from the nearest property
line.
(3) For property lots of 9,000 square feet to 22,000 square feet, a maximum
of two hives are permitted, and one additional hive is permitted for
each additional 22,000 square feet of lot size.

For all uses in the GC District, the following
requirements shall be met:
A. In any GC District adjacent to the R-1, R1-SG and R-2 Districts,
the parking and loading areas will be kept a distance of at least
15 feet from the established property lines, and these areas shall
be hidden from view with a four-foot maintained structural or living
fence.
[Amended 4-11-2017 by Ord. No. 2017-04]
B. Processes and equipment employed and goods processed
or sold shall be limited to those which are not objectionable by reason
of hazard, odor, dust, smoke, cinders, gas, fumes, noise, vibration,
radiation, refuse matter or water-carried waste.
